WebIlocos Norte is the northernmost province on the western side of Luzon. The northern part of the Cordillera mountain range separates Ilocos Norte from the provinces of Cagayan, Apayao, and Abra on the east. WebVintar, officially the Municipality of Vintar (Ilocano: Ili ti Vintar; Tagalog: Bayan ng Vintar), is a 1st class municipality in the province of Ilocos Norte, Philippines. According to the 2024 census, it has a population of 33,339 people. Vintar is the largest municipality in Ilocos Norte. Its patron saint is Saint Nicholas de Tolentino.
